New Delhi, Feb. 5 -- As voters in Delhi queued up to exercise their franchise in the Assembly polls on Wednesday, a polling booth in the Vikaspuri assembly constituency was the cynosure of all eyes with its unique decorations themed 'Chandrayan se chunav tak Bharat ki udaan'.
Volunteers at the polling booth were seen dressed up as astronauts to assist voters in casting their votes. The ambience at the booth was also very space-themed with telescopes and bioscopes installed at the polling booth.
A voter turnout of 46.55 per cent was recorded till 3 pm on Wednesday in Delhi assembly elections, according to the Election Commission of India.
